Goddard Space Flight Center (GSFC), located in Greenbelt, Maryland, is a major NASA space research laboratory and was NASA's first space flight complex. As the largest combined organization of scientists and engineers in the United States, GSFC is dedicated to increasing knowledge of Earth, the solar system, and the universe through space-based observations. GSFC manages and has played key roles in hundreds of NASA missions, including the James Webb Space Telescope, the Hubble Space Telescope, and the Lunar Reconnaissance Orbiter. They also manage communications between mission control and orbiting astronauts aboard the International Space Station.
